During the earnings call, management highlighted that the adjusted loss per share for the first quarter of fiscal 2026 reflects continued investment in research and development, particularly in the company’s biological nitrogen fixation and crop protection platforms. Executives noted that while near-term profitability remains under pressure, the quarter was marked by important operational milestones. The company pointed to steady progress in international regulatory approvals for its HB4 drought-tolerant wheat and soybean technologies, which are expected to support future licensing revenue. Management also emphasized strengthening commercial partnerships in Latin America and early-stage adoption of its bio‑stimulant products in key U.S. markets. Operational highlights include the launch of a new seed treatment formulation designed to enhance nutrient uptake, and the expansion of manufacturing capacity to meet anticipated demand. The team reiterated a focus on cash management and cost discipline, while investing in sales infrastructure to capture market share. Overall, leadership expressed confidence that these strategic drivers will build a foundation for improved financial performance in future quarters. Bioceres management, during its recent Q1 2026 earnings call, emphasized a measured approach to the coming quarters, balancing near-term headwinds with strategic growth initiatives. Executives noted that while the company posted a modest loss per share of -$0.16, they anticipate a gradual improvement in profitability as operational efficiencies take hold later in the fiscal year. The firm’s outlook centers on expanding its core crop nutrition and seed treatment segments, particularly in Latin American markets, where regulatory approvals and farmer adoption timelines remain key variables. Management indicated that revenue growth could potentially accelerate in the second half of the year, supported by new product launches and deeper penetration in Brazil and Argentina. However, caution was expressed regarding currency volatility and global input cost fluctuations, which may temper margin expansion. No specific numerical guidance for the full year was provided, but the team reiterated its commitment to disciplined capital allocation, with research and development spending expected to remain at elevated levels to support long-term innovation. Bioceres also highlighted its growing pipeline of biological solutions, which may contribute to market share gains should regulatory clearances proceed as anticipated. While near-term macroeconomic uncertainties persist, the company’s forward guidance suggests a contingent optimism, with management expecting sequential improvements but refraining from projecting a definitive return to profitability in the immediate quarters. The market responded negatively to Bioceres’ Q1 2026 results, with the stock experiencing notable selling pressure in the sessions following the release. The reported EPS of -$0.16 fell short of what analysts had anticipated, contributing to a sense of disappointment among investors. Trading volume was elevated relative to recent averages, suggesting active repositioning by institutional participants. Several analysts in the coverage space revised their near-term outlooks, citing the earnings miss as a potential headwind for the company’s recovery narrative. From a technical perspective, the stock’s relative strength index moved into the low 30s—a zone that may indicate oversold conditions, though no immediate reversal signal has emerged. Broader market sentiment within the agricultural technology sector has been mixed, but Bioceres’ specific execution challenges appear to have weighed disproportionately on its valuation. While some analysts maintain that the company’s longer-term fundamentals remain intact, the immediate price action reflects caution. The stock continues to trade within a range that suggests uncertainty about near-term profitability, and market participants are likely to watch for regulatory catalysts or operational updates in the upcoming weeks to reassess the risk-reward profile.
